b. Positive Politeness Payoffs

Positive politeness’ payoff deals with satisfying hearer’s positive face in some respects. This payoff was exemplified in dialogue 1 where Carl was having conversation with Peter. Carl demonstrated positive politeness strategy and the choice of the strategy based on the payoffs. Dialogue 1 Setting: Video Store Situation: Carl is answering Peter’s call Participants: Carl and Peter Carl : No rejects the call. No means no accidentally presses the answer button. Bonjour. Peter : Carl, I know it’s you. Carl : Oh, hey man PP. I had your number dialed and was about to press send. Did you block your number? Peter : Yeah, I did.You never answer when I dont. In dialogue 1, Carl said, “Oh, hey man” to Peter. The address term ‘man’ Carl used indicated as an in group identity marker. Carl showed that he considered Peter as someone who was in the same common ground with him. Carl chose this 74 strategy because he wanted to consider him self to be ‘the same kind’ with Peter. By doing that, Carl also showed that he wanted Peter’s want and desire since he considered himself to be ‘the same kind’ with Peter. In other word, Carl wanted to satisfy peter’s positive face. Another example of pos itive politeness’ payoff was exemplified in the scene where Carl attended to Norman’s costume party. Norman demonstrated the positive politeness strategy and this was affected by the payoffs of fulfilling the positive face desire of Peter. Dialogue 12 shows how the conversation between them was. Dialogue 12 Setting: Norman’s apartment Situation: Carl and Allison come to Norman’s hat andor costume party. Participants: Carl, Norman and Allison Norman: Opens the door and casts a spell towards Carl and Allison Expelliarmus Just kidding. Carl : Thats okay, I blocked it deflected it back. Norman: Kaching Wow, cool costume, my man. PP Carl : The only one they had left was for toddlers pointing at his vest. This is Allison, with her wand made from a sequoia. Allison : You must be Norman. Norman: Yeah, nice to meet you. Thanks for coming. Come in. Carl wore Harry Potter themed costume and he got a compliment from Norman. In giving com pliment to Carl, Norman said, “Wow, cool costume, my man.” In the utterance made by Norman, it was obvious that Norman used the address term ‘my man’ as an in group identity marker. However the focus of the analysis was not the address term but more to the compliment. The compliment Norman gave indicated that Norman valued what Carl had. In other word, 75 Norman satisfied Carl’s positive face. Therefore, in applying the strategy, Carl expected the payoff which was being able to satisfy Peter’s positive face.
